New years' resolutions for improved health in 2013

Here are my personal new year’s resolutions. I intend to do these 365 days per year until December 31, 2014, They are nearly painless and do-able. This dietitian believes the result will be weight loss and improved stamina. Would you like to join me?

1. Replace one beverage of choice with a glass of water one time per day.

2. Walk an extra fifty steps a day, every day until 10,000 steps a day have been achieved.

Simple. Will it work? You tell me. Let’s do it and find out.
